The FITNESS 2011 Healthy Food Awards: 5 Best Sweet Snacks
By: The editors of FITNESS magazine
Looking for something sweet without the lingering feeling of guilt once you lick your fingers clean? We scoped out the healthiest sweet snacks from the grocery store, tasted and approved by editors and nutritionists.

Funley's Original Stix in the Mud
Get your sugar fix without going overboard. The luscious chocolate cookie clusters are individually wrapped for easy portion control.
Calories per 3 clusters: 170

Glenny's Creamy Vanilla Brown Rice Marshmallow Treats
They taste as good as the classic version -- but with more fiber and fewer calories.
Calories per snack cake: 100

Dove Roasted Almonds Covered in Silky Smooth Dark Chocolate
You'll go nuts (like we did) for this sweet and salty treat.
Calories per 13 pieces: 210

York Pieces
One serving gives you a whopping 50 mint-chocolaty pieces. "A great movie snack," one tester said.
Calories per 50 pieces: 170

Kozy Shack Chocolate Pudding (made with low-fat milk)
When you've gotta have chocolate, this velvety pudding will do the trick -- for just 1 gram of fat.
Calories per snack cup: 110
